In accordance with article 38, caput of federal law 9610/1998, as well as article 14 of the Berne Convention, promulgated in Brazil through decree 75699/1975, the owner of this artistic work, when commercializing it, must transfer it to the artist or his successors, as a resale right, the amount corresponding to 50% (fifty) of the profit that may be earned with this new commercial transaction (resale) within a period of 30 days. If the author does not receive his resale right within the stipulated period, the seller is considered depositary of the amount owed to him, unless the transaction is carried out by an auctioneer, when this will be the depositary (as determined in the sole paragraph of article 38 of the federal law 9610/1998).

Claudia Tavares has a PhD in Contemporary Artistic Processes from IART
UERJ, Master in Arts from Goldsmiths College, London and in Visual Languages from EBA, UFRJ. As a visual artist, he mainly uses the languages of photography and video.
He participated in individual and collective exhibitions in spaces such as Espaço Cultural Sérgio Porto, Sesc Pinheiros, Galeria Murilo Castro (BH), Plataforma Revólver (Lisbon), 291 Gallery (London) Galeria Cozinha, Porto/Portugal, Casa Museu Abel Salazar, Porto/Portugal , Galeria Tempo (Rio de Janeiro), Palácio das Artes in Belo Horizonte, Paço Imperial in Rio de Janeiro, as well as art fairs such as SPArte, ArtRio and ArtBo (Bogotá).
He won the Faperj Nota 10 and PDSE Capes awards, during his doctoral research called Um Jardim em Floresta, which is also a photofilm, a visual arts exhibition and an object book, 1st place in the Chico Albuquerque Photography Award, from the Secretariat of Culture of Ceará 2019 and on the popular jury of the Cine_Ema Festival 2020.
She is the independent author of the photobook 10 verbs, 11 images, 1 memory.
